    1. Horse Chestnut (T232) - reduce crown height and spread by 1.2 - 1.5m to maintain a balanced shape. To maintain the health of the tree - crown clean to remove weak and dead branches; crown thin by 5-10% to improve light and air penetration through the canopy. As this tree is also seriously infested by Leaf Miner and we will follow the recommended health care programme and carry out a 2-stage foliar spray in Spring 2017.2. Lime (part of G90) - reduce crown height and spread by 1.2 - 1.5m to maintain a balanced shape. To maintain the health of the tree - crown clean to remove weak and dead branches; crown thin by 5-10% to improve light and air penetration through the canopy.3. Corsican Pine (part of G90) - having given careful consideration to the advice given we are applying to cut down and remove this tree. This is a very substantial tree approx. 28m high. It is only 5.3m from our garage, 15.5m from our house and 5m from Purdis Farm Lane - to the rear of the property (see sketch Ref2). Although there is no specific evidence that the tree is in a poor condition, we feel it poses a significant risk to ourselves, our property and users of Purdis Farm Lane. In addition, when talking to the arboriculturist he pointed out that the recent removal of other similar, large trees in this group has increased the exposure of the tree to the prevailing wind, from which it was previously protected, and that as the roots have developed with the others in this group, the root system will have been adversely affected, thus increasing the risk of falling in very windy conditions.As it is inappropriate to reduce the height of a Corsican Pine we are seeking approval to remove this tree.
